Resumo
In the Amazon region, the electricity supply presents serious problems, especially in isolated communities, since most of the energy used comes from the diesel and the cost of transportation of this oil too high. Many regional species can be used as feedstock for biodiesel, among them the babassu, passion fruit and the inajá were chosen as a source of study. The oils analyzed showed good results in their physico-chemical parameters, index all showed relatively low acidity, allowing the use of alkaline catalysis, were also carried out tests of peroxide value, saponification number, and viscosity and density. The babassu oil and inajá showed high stability, 28.64 and 25.96 h, respectively, they also had the lowest acidity. The biodiesel was done using potassium methoxide, after purification esters were dried and weighed to determine yield (% m/m) was then determined followed by physico-chemical parameters for measuring thermal stability and oxidative stability by the Rancimat method and differential scanning calorimeter (DSC), as an alternative method
